大纲:1. 什么是比特币钱包?2. BTC钱包缩写的含义是什么?3. 最常用的比特币钱包缩写是什么?4. 其他常见的比特币...
在数字货币和区块链技术的迅猛发展下,安全性问题日益受到重视。两种重要的加密签名技术——多重签名(Multisignature)和群签名(Group Signature)应运而生。虽然它们都与身份的确认和交易的安全性关系密切,但在技术实现和应用场景上,它们有着显著的区别。本文将深入探讨多重签名与群签名的不同之处,分析它们的优劣,并探讨各自在实际应用中的场景。
多重签名是一种安全机制,在这种机制下,多个私钥被用来生成一个有效的签名。当进行一笔交易时,必须由多个签名方共同签署才能完成。这就意味着,只有在获得足够数量的授权后,交易才能被确认。例如,在一个需要三个签名的多重签名地址中,如果只有两个私钥签署交易,那么交易将被拒绝。这种机制可以提升安全性,尤其是在涉及大型资金或资产的场景中。
多重签名的实现依赖于特定的算法,如ECDSA(椭圆曲线数字签名算法)。在创建多重签名地址时,网络会生成一个由各个签名者的公钥组成的地址,该地址关联到特定的交易。交易发起者必须调用多重签名的验证机制来确保获取足够的签名,通过这样的方法可以有效地防止单点故障和不当操控。
多重签名在多个场景中被广泛使用。例如,企业的资金管理中,为了避免单一个人滥用资金,通常会设置多重签名钱包,只有在多个高管共同批准后才能进行交易。此外,多重签名还被应用于共同投资、资产托管以及去中心化自治组织(DAO)的治理中,确保每个重要决策都经过综合考虑。
与多重签名不同,群签名是一种允许群体成员在保留匿名的前提下进行签名的技术。群签名的一个显著特征是,任何一个成员都可以代表群体进行签名,同时其他人无法判断是哪位成员签署了该信息。这种签名形式在保护个人隐私和群体身份的情况下,依然能确保操作的合法性和有效性。
群签名通常使用一种称为“群体密钥”的机制。群体中每个成员都有自己的私钥,但这些私钥通过某种机制结合成一个公钥,用户便可以用群体公钥进行签名。这个签名的方法也基于加密算法,通常是在安全性和隐私性之间的某种权衡。通过群签名,群体能够以集体身份参与某些操作,而不暴露具体的成员信息。
群签名技术多用在需要保护用户隐私的场景中,例如,投票系统、匿名支付系统和特定行业中的数据交易等。在投票中,群签名可以确保投票者的身份匿名性,避免选票的操控,同时在需要审计时,仍能验证投票的有效性。这种保护隐私的特性使得群签名在数据敏感性高的行业如医疗、金融中显得尤为重要。
尽管多重签名和群签名在降低风险和提升安全性方面都发挥了重要作用,但它们在核心理念、功能和适用场景上却有显著差异。
在多重签名中,所有签署方的身份都是透明的,能够明确识别出每一个参与者。而在群签名中,成员的身份是匿名的,外界无法识别是哪位成员进行了签名。这导致多重签名在需要透明度和信任的场合更为适用,而群签名则适合在隐私保护和匿名流通的场合使用。
多重签名通常相对简单,可以通过设置必要的签署人数来快速实现。而群签名的实现则更为复杂,因为它涉及到更深层次的加密和算法设计,需要处理匿名性与可审计性之间的平衡。设计良好的群签名机制需要确保任何一位成员在签署时不会泄露自己的身份信息。
在安全性方面,多重签名机制允许参与者在多次签名中排除秘密信息的泄露,防止被特定参与者控制。而群签名由于存在匿名性,可能会引发滥用,导致无法追溯签名来源的问题。不同的安全风险使得这两者在特定场景下的适用性大相径庭。
多重签名通过引入多个签署者的机制,大大提高了数字资产的安全性。当资产的控制权限集中在一个人手中时,若其私钥被盗或滥用,资产的安全性就会受到严重威胁。而通过多重签名,即使某一位签署者的私钥被盗,攻击者仍然需要获取其他签署者的授权,攻击难度大幅增加。
在实际应用中,企业往往会设置多重签名钱包,其中资金的使用权被分散给多个管理者。这种方式不仅增强了内部审批流程的透明度,还减少了因疏忽或恶意行为导致的损失。此外,多重签名还能够为资金流动提供更多的审核机制,通过设置多重签名的门槛,确保每一笔交易的合法性和有效性。
例如,在区块链平台上,许多去中心化的应用程序和基金会都采用多重签名机制来管理资金,确保在重大的资金流動时能够达到合意和共识。这种做法不仅提升了资产的安全性,也能增强外部投资者对项目的信任。
群签名的设计初衷在于保护签署者的隐私。在许多需要身份认证的场景中,群签名允许成员在不暴露自己具体身份的情况下,进行合法的签署。而通过使用群签名,用户可以在功能上进行有效沟通与认证,同时保留个人的隐私。
例如,在电子投票的场合,传统的身份认证方式往往会暴露投票者的私人信息。然而,采用群签名后,投票者仍能保证自己的投票真实有效,但同时不会让外部人员知晓其投票内容。这种机制确保了投票的合法性,同时减少了投票者受到外部影响的风险。
此外,群签名在许多合约和协议签署中具有重要的应用,通过提供匿名性,它们有效防止了因签署者身份暴露而可能遭受到的个人信息滥用。在区块链技术的应用中,群签名极大地提升了信息流动的安全性,使得业务协作能够更为便捷与安全。
在性能方面,多重签名相对更为高效。在处理交易过程时,多重签名机制能够快速生成和验证签名。而群签名由于其复杂性和保护隐私的需求,通常在性能上会略显不足。群签名的生成和验证过程涉及更多的计算,从而可能导致在高频交易时性能瓶颈。
在实际应用中,尽管多重签名的效率较高,但过多的签名者依然可能导致交易确认的延迟。因此,在选择技术时,企业和开发者需要在性能和安全性之间做出平衡。对于需要高度匿名性的场合,群签名虽然性能较低,但其所带来的隐私保护优势往往能够弥补这一点。
因此,不同的应用场景将决定多重签名或群签名的选择。在安全要求高、身份明确的场景下,如资金管理和资产交易,采用多重签名更为合适,而在需要保护私人信息并允许匿名操作的场合中,则更倾向于群签名解决方案。
选择合适的签名方式应根据具体情况而定,包括资产管理规模、参与者数量、安全需求以及对隐私的保护程度等因素。如果是在小范围内的资金管理,如家庭财务或小型企业,可能采用多重签名较为合适。其设置相对简单,并且多签模式下的身份确认可以有效防止滥用。
另一方面,当涉及到大规模的匿名交易或用户隐私保护,群签名提供的匿名性则显得尤为重要。在涉及到大量用户身份以及敏感数据的场合,保留隐私及匿名性至关重要。在这种情况下,群签名可以保护个体身份的同时,确保群体操作的合法性。
总的来说,选择哪一种签名方式应从整体战略出发,深入分析不同方案的利弊以及实施成本。针对具体需求作出灵活选择,可以有效实现安全性与效率的兼顾。
随着区块链技术的不断发展,多重签名与群签名的应用前景广阔。多重签名将继续在安全性要求高的应用中发挥重要作用,尤其在金融、保险、企业合规等领域。同时,随着去中心化金融(DeFi)和去中心化自治组织(DAO)的兴起,多重签名在管理和治理中的角色将进一步加强。
群签名则有望在智能合约、隐私保护协议等方面迎来发展,尤其在需要保障用户隐私的应用场景中。随着用户对隐私保护重视程度的提高,群签名的需求也将加大。未来,群签名技术有可能与其他隐私保护技术结合,如零知识证明(ZKP),共同提升安全性和隐私性。
总的来说,未来多重签名与群签名将面临更复杂的应用场景与需求,技术的发展与创新将推动其不断演化。它们在区块链生态中的作用将日益重要,促进传统机构与新兴项目的深度融合,推动整个行业的健康发展。
多重签名与群签名作为现代加密技术的重要组成部分,在安全性、隐私保护和用户体验等方面发挥着不可或缺的作用。通过对它们的深入理解和合理应用,可以在未来的数字经济中更好地维护资产安全与用户隐私。希望本文对于理解这两者的区别提供了明确的思路,帮助更多人在实际应用中做出最佳选择。